The Advantages of Work Placements and Internships
Real-World Experience
- Hands-on Learning: Hands-on Learning: Students apply classroom theories in actual work scenarios, enhancing their practical skills.
- Skill Enhancement: Skill Enhancement: Practical engagements foster essential skills that are prized by employers, setting a foundation for career success.
Building Professional Networks
- Connection Building: Connection Building: Internships enable students to meet and collaborate with professionals in their field, which can lead to future job opportunities.
- Reference Acquisition: Reference Acquisition: Positive relationships formed during internships can result in valuable professional references.
Developing Industry-Specific Skills
- Technical Proficiency: Technical Proficiency: From software programming to data analysis, students can acquire technical skills specific to their industry.
- Soft Skills Development: Soft Skills Development: Internships are a great way to improve soft skills like communication and teamwork.
Exploring Career Options
- Career Insights: Career Insights: Students gain exposure to various career paths, helping them make informed decisions about their future.
- Industry Understanding: Industry Understanding: Engaging in different sectors during internships provides a deeper insight into potential career fields.
Enhancing Job Prospects
- Resume Building: Resume Building: The experience gained is a significant enhancement to any resume.
- Competitive Edge: Competitive Edge: Real-world experience can set candidates apart in the job market.
Earning Academic Credit
- Academic Integration: Academic Integration: Many programs allow students to earn academic credits through internships, enriching their educational experience.
Personal Development
- Self-confidence: Self-confidence: Navigating new professional environments can boost confidence and independence.
- Responsibility and Maturity: Responsibility and Maturity: Managing real-world tasks helps develop a sense of responsibility.
